titleOfInvention Synthetic sleepers
abstract (57) [Summary] [Problem] To provide a synthetic sleeper that is light and has high strength, as well as suppressing noise and vibration. The sleeper is a synthetic sleeper in which a base resin constituting the sleeper is reinforced by long fibers extending along the longitudinal direction of the sleeper, wherein the base resin is a hard foamed urethane resin, and the sleeper has a hysteresis loss. Rate 15 ~ 23 %.
